Disease and Pest Control of Nugget Grass


Aphids often occur in duckweed during its growth period. You can spray it with 1000-1200 times of trichlorfon or dichlorvos, or spray it with 200 times of 50% malathion emulsion.

For snails, you can use tea cakes, quicklime or turmeric powder to kill them, and you can also continue to remove water moss and weeds.

To prevent and control water sponge (moss), you can spray copper sulfate in the water. The concentration in the seedling stage is 3-5 mg/L, and the concentration in the seedling stage is 30-50 mg/L.

To kill insects such as the Spodoptera litura, spray 1000-1500 times the concentration of Dimethoate on the surface of the leaves.

How to cultivate duckweed


Tank and pool selection

Choose a tank with a height of 65 cm, an inner diameter of 65-80 cm, a pond with an inner diameter of 1×1 m or 2×2 m, and a depth of 60 cm for planting.

illumination

Nivea prefers an environment with plenty of sunlight, but generally speaking, light has little effect on its growth.

soil

Nugget can grow normally under pH=5.5~7.5. However, the fertility of the soil is related to its growth status. If the soil is fertile, there will be more flowers, the colors will be brighter, the flowering period will be longer, the growth will be vigorous, and the viewing period will be long; otherwise, it will lose its ornamental value.

temperature

Nugget grows best in an environment with a temperature of 15~32℃, and will stop growing below 12℃. Duckweed can withstand low temperatures and does not require cold-proofing during the winter in the south, and can overwinter in open-air pools. In the north, it needs protection during the winter, and the temperature of Duckweed during its dormancy period can be kept at 0~5℃.
